Student Teacher Stipend Program

General Information

The California state budget signed by the Governor in July 2025 includes $300 million to establish the Student Teacher Stipend Program. Commencing July 1, 2026, local education agencies may apply for Student Teacher Stipend Program grant funding to provide stipends of $10,000 to be paid to credential candidates during the school year in which they are completing their student teaching. One hundred ($100) million will be available in fiscal year 2026-27, and to the extent that funds are available, $100 million shall be made available annually for this grant program.

Student Teacher Stipend Program (STSP)

The Student Teacher Stipend Program is a non-competitive grant program. Unlike other grant programs administered by the Commission on Teacher Credentialing, authorizing legislation states that grant funds will be disbursed on a first come, first served basis. As a result, there will be no Request for Applications (RFA) process. Instead, authorizing legislation included funding for the Kern County Superintendent of Schools to collaborate with the Commission to develop a grants management system to streamline the application process. There will be space within the online application process for both educator preparation programs and local education agencies to communicate to the Commission the number of student teachers completing their clinical practice within the LEA during the academic year, and to provide required information about each student teacher outlined in authorizing legislation.

Student Teacher Stipend Program (STSP) Regional Learning Sessions
Following the April 29 webinar, the Commission, in partnership with Linean—the contractor building the Student Teacher Stipend Program online application and the Commission’s grants management system—will host regional learning sessions. The regional learning sessions are designed to be smaller and more interactive learning opportunities for individuals from IHEs/LEAs interested in learning about the STSP online application system and processes.
